Delaware State police investigating armed robbery at gas Station in New Castle

Jeff Jones

NEW CASTLE, DE – The Delaware State Police are currently conducting an investigation into an attempted armed robbery that took place at a BP gas station in New Castle Wednesday night.

At around 8:07 p.m., two individuals entered the convenience store of the BP gas station situated at 2038 New Castle Avenue and approached the clerk.

One of the suspects demanded that the clerk leave the area behind the counter.


When the clerk refused, the same suspect aimed a handgun at the clerk and attempted to grab them through the counter window.

The employee immediately contacted 9-1-1 to report the robbery. Both suspects then fled the store on foot.

Responding troopers were unable to locate the suspects in the surrounding vicinity, neither individual was apprehended.

The 44-year-old clerk did not sustain any injuries during the incident.

Both suspects had their faces concealed at the time. Currently, surveillance footage and images related to the incident are not yet available to the media.

The Troop 2 Robbery Unit is handling the investigation of this incident. Detectives are urging anyone with relevant information about this case to reach out to Detective J. Dempsey at 302-365-8472.
